ABSTRACT:
The present invention relates to a camera which is capable of easily performing the film replacement even if it is in a dark place. This camera is equipped with an illuminating lamp in a patrone compartment within the camera or at the vicinity of the patrone compartment so as to lighten at least the patrone compartment with the lamp. In addition, this lamp turns on in response to a detection of a rear cover being opened, and turns off in response to a detection of the rear cover being closed. Moreover, a detector to detect an outside brightness is provided such that the lamp can be turned on when it has detected that the outside brightness is below a predetermined brightness. Thus, it is possible to offer a convenient camera.
